Safras avaliadas

  • 201390 pts

    Produced from a single clone—Dijon 777—this offers pretty, fragrant raspberry scents and flavors. It's just rounded out enough for ready drinking. A fairly light wine, it fades gently with a saline minerality.

  • 201291 pts

    Produced from a single clone—Dijon 777—this late release has a hint of leather around candied cherry fruit, mixed with sweetened cranberry. It's concentrated and rounded off, with brown spice highlights. Drink now to 2020.

  • 201188 pts

    Sourced from a 2001 planting of Dijon clone 777 vines, this is a dry, slightly leathery wine with tight flavors of dried figs dusted with cocoa and coffee grounds. It shows moderate depth and length, and seems ready for near-term drinking.

  • 200789 pts

    Light but nicely detailed and flavorful, with an overriding spicy cola character. Streaks of vanilla and caramel infuse the brambly, wild berry fruit flavors. The wine also carries a seductive scent of sandalwood, which continues as a flavor in the finish.
